Electronic Poker Games

Video poker is a joining of slot machines and the game of Poker. Even though the game relies on the help of technology, it remains true to poker. The game is a man versus machine war. Here, the poker enthusiast is competing against the computer in place of opposing players. However, the final goal stays the same.

An easy and agreeable game, electronic poker is very popular with people of any age. The amount of video poker machines in casinos has increased at a fast rate. The number of game choices also has grown substantially. Multiple-game casinos even have an array of video poker games on an individual machine. These machines can host around five players at the same time. The tremendous expansion of web video poker games gives the player limitless choices. In reality, several people prefer playing against machines instead of a real person. The massive expansion of video poker varieties can be accounted to these elements.

In comparison to slot machines, video poker is a little different. The bettor needs to get the high-paying hands to leave as a winner. Ninety-five to 100% of the money played is returned to the player in most of the video poker games. Although, there is a 5% likelihood of losing the cash, which can be catastrophic in numerous cases. This is due to the fact that people are do not usually bet on just a single hand.

A player cannot expect all his winning circumstances to be converted into cash. Apart from a proper understanding of the game, the player needs to create his own way to succeed. Although it doesn’t take very long to pickup the game, picking the proper game is incredibly important.
